Surf Air Pulls Out of Europe
Innovative operator pulls out of Europe after only 18 months as it focuses on U.S. growth.
Surf Air began operations in Europe early last year with an Embraer Phenom 300 operated by Flairjet, but was more recently using a Citation Mustang flown by Gama Aviation before it ceased operations in the region in late November. (Photo: Surf Air Europe)
